Job Description

  • Ship deeply researched guides that power our outbound and demand generation motion
  • Author pillar pages that establish LiveKit's authority across the voice AI infrastructure category — built for both classic SEO and the way LLMs surface information today
  • Develop opinionated thought leadership that sharpens our point of view in the voice AI space
  • Build a competitive content program that helps prospects understand what's actually different about LiveKit (without resorting to bullet-point feature charts)
  • Partner closely with Sales and BD to create the enablement assets they actually need — and the ones they didn't know to ask for
  • Work directly with engineers, founders, and customers to translate technical depth into narrative people want to read
  • You've done content marketing (or comparable adjacent work — product marketing, dev rel writing, technical editorial) at a high-growth startup
  • You've worked at a technical company with a developer or engineer audience, and you know what credibility looks like to that crowd
  • You have a portfolio of writing you're genuinely proud to send around — opinionated, specific, not templated
  • You're comfortable working closely with engineers and turning their thinking into content without losing the substance
  • You're skeptical of the standard SaaS content playbook and have ideas about what should replace it
